The challenges vocational institutions face in AI education
AI education is now at the core of vocational education reform, yet course approval, textbook selection and scheduling constraints all get in the way, leaving implementation badly out of step with policy requirements.

Most existing AI courses focus on concepts and are not adapted to real professional contexts. Students earn their credits but cannot transfer AI skills to real work situations, making the value of the courses hard to validate.

Vocational teachers generally lack a methodology for AI teaching. One-off training cannot build the ability to teach independently, so course quality depends heavily on individual teachers, with no sustainable, systematic support in place.
